There have been many great Cal Look VWs built over the years, from the Orange County originals of the mid-’70s, through countless period perfect homages here in the UK, in the States, in Europe, Japan and Scandinavia, but every so often one comes along that just really makes you stop and stare.

From the moment we first saw Jason (Jay) Clarke’s ’67, it was clear this car was one of those. The closer you look, the more you see, and the dedication to the tiniest details is evident throughout.
